This is a Marco Polo Club Invitational Journey. Trace the winding path of the Yangtze River from its westernmost point in China, bordering Tibet. View awesome landscapes carved from the river's force and the villages that grew up along its path; then board elegant Sanctuary 'Yangzi Explorer,' for a three-night cruise through the scenic Three Gorges to Yichang; then fly to Shanghai, where the river meets the sea.
